java表格如何匹配列

java表格如何匹配列

作者:Elara发布时间:2026-01-30阅读时长:0 分钟阅读次数:8

用户关注问题

Q
Java中如何找到表格中特定列的数据?

在Java处理表格数据时,怎样准确定位并提取某一列的所有值?

A

使用Java获取表格中指定列数据的方法

可以通过遍历表格中的每一行,然后根据列索引或者列名提取对应的值。若使用如Apache POI等库操作Excel表格,通常会先获取表头,确定所需列的索引,再遍历每行,调用getCell(index)方法获得单元格,从而获取该列数据。

Q
Java读取Excel表格时如何匹配列名?

在用Java读取Excel文件时,有没有方式可以根据列的名称来选择列,而不是使用索引?

A

通过解析表头实现列名匹配

读取Excel表格时,先读取第一行作为表头行,并创建一个Map将列名映射到对应的列索引。通过这个映射,可以根据列名快速定位对应列。这样可以避免因为列顺序改变导致程序错误,增强代码的灵活性和健壮性。

Q
Java表格列匹配有哪个库支持方便操作?

在Java中处理表格数据时,哪些第三方库可以简化列匹配的过程?

A

推荐使用Apache POI和EasyExcel等库来操作表格

Apache POI是处理Excel文件的著名库,提供了强大的API来读取与写入Excel数据,可通过读取表头实现列匹配。EasyExcel专注于高效的Excel操作,支持注解方式映射列名及列数据,也方便进行列匹配和数据转换。选用这些库可以大幅减少开发难度。